EK usually sends upgrade offers via email depending on availability..etc. These upgrades, however, come without neither lounge access nor chauffer. If your ticket is a revenue one( i.e. you have’t used miles to book it) then you can upgrade via EK’s website using miles or cash. If you do so then you will get the chauffer as well as the lounge access.

Email upgrade offers book into P bucket. The amount does not change when time passes on. But once P bucket is sold out, the offer is no longer available to you, so one waits at one’s peril! If you think it’s worth it, take it. If not, then just move on.
And yes, on an EK ticket email upgrade you get the Skywards for the original ticket, not anything more. I presume it’s the same for tickets originating elsewhere, but I have no experience with that. Finally, no lounge access and no chauffeur drive.
